- 博客(12)
- 收藏
- 关注
原创 Mysql常见面试题
聚簇索引在使用InnoDB存储引擎的时候, 主键索引B+树叶子节点会存储数据行记录,简单来说数据和索引在一起存储, 这就是聚簇索引非聚簇索引在使用MyISAM存储引擎的时候, B+树叶子节点只会存储数据行的指针,简单来说数据和索引不在一起, 这就是非聚簇索引当我们为一张表的name那么获取到数据的过程为 :根据查找索引树 , 定位到匹配数据的主键值为id=182.根据id=18到主索引获取数据记录 (回表查询)先定位主键值,再定位行记录就是所谓的回表查询,它的性能较扫一遍索引树低。
2023-11-25 16:10:05
129
原创 MySQL的索引
聚簇索引在使用InnoDB存储引擎的时候, 主键索引B+树叶子节点会存储数据行记录,简单来说数据和索引在一起存储, 这就是聚簇索引。非聚簇索引在使用MyISAM存储引擎的时候, B+树叶子节点只会存储数据行的指针,简单来说数据和索引不在一起, 这就是非聚簇索引。
2023-11-25 16:02:40
69
原创 MySQL详解
MySQL是一种开源的关系型数据库管理系统(RDBMS),它被广泛用于Web应用程序的数据存储和管理。以下是对MySQL的详细解释:关系型数据库:MySQL是一种关系型数据库,它使用表格来组织和存储数据。每个表格由行和列组成,行代表记录,列代表数据字段。开源性:MySQL是开源软件,这意味着它的源代码是公开可用的,任何人都可以自由使用、修改和分发。这使得MySQL成为一个受欢迎的选择,因为它可以根据特定需求进行自定义开发。多用户和多线程支持:MySQL可以同时支持多个用户连接和操作数据库。
2023-11-25 15:57:51
143
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人